The following are all physical, emotional and cognitive signs of anxiety and stress.
BEHAVIOR:
An increase or decrease in your energy and activity levels
An increase in drug, alcohol, tobacco use
An increase in irritability, outbursts of anger and constant arguing
Having trouble relaxing or sleeping
Crying Frequently
Worrying Excessively
Want to be alone most of the time
Blaming others for everything
Having difficulty communicating or listening
Having difficulty giving or accepting help
Inability to feel pleasure or have fun
BODY:
Having Stomach Aches or Diarrhea
Having Headaches or other pains
Losing your appetite or eating too much
Sweating or having chills
Getting tremors or twitches
Getting easily startled
EMOTIONS:
Being anxious or fearful
Feeling depressed, guilty, angry
Feeling heroic, euphoric or invulnerable
Not caring about anything
Feeling overwhelmed by sadness
THINKING:
Having trouble remembering things
Feeling confused
Having trouble thinking clearly or concentrating
Having difficulty making decisions
